Our pupils, who are the next generation of decision-makers, thus will be allowed to take the initiative to protect earth (respect for the natural open spaces, animals in danger of extinction, recycling, using renewable sources of energy); to protect water (saving water, pollution, uses of water also as a source of energy); to protect air (air pollution and noise pollution, clean air and uses of trees, the difference between using renewable and fossil fuels); to protect fire (the sun as our primary source of energy, preventing trees burning, obtaining energy from rocks and minerals).
During this project, the pupils will get to know the national cultures and concerns of the partner schools and start to learn their languages beyond English, the main language of communication.
Through the use of e-mail, CD-Rom, Power Point Presentation and this website, we will be able to compare cross-national concerns and solutions about environment and the four natural elements.
